CUET PG 2023: Application Deadline Extended Till May 5 - Check Details

Interested candidates can now submit their CUET PG 2023 Applications till May 5, 2023, up to 09:50 PM. Applications are to be submitted on cuet.nta.nic.in.

The National Testing Agency (NTA) has extended the application deadline of the CUET PG 2023 till May 5, 2023. Earlier today, UGC Chairman M Jagadesh Kumar announced the extension of the CUET PG 2023 registration deadline via twitter. Later, the UGC Chief confirmed the deadline extension to an English daily. As per the revised timeline, candidates will be able to submit their CUET PG 2023 Registration cum Application forms till May 5, 2023, up to 09:50 PM. As per the earlier schedule, the last date to register for the CUET PG 2023 Exam was April 19, 2023. 

The CUET PG 2023 Application Fee is Rs 1,000 for unreserved, Rs 800 for Gen-EWS (Economically Weaker Section) and OBC-NCL (Non-Creamy Layer), Rs 750 for SC/ ST/ Third Gender, and Rs 700 for PwBD category candidates. Interested candidates must also note that they can apply for up to three papers in the CUET PG 2023 Exam. Importantly, candidates must also note that they can also apply for more number of subjects by paying an additional fee for every new subject added. 

Although the NTA is yet to announce the CUET PG 2023 Exam dates, the exam will be held in the online CBT (Computer Based Test) mode. The exam will be held in two slots: 10:00 AM to 12:00 PM and 03:00 PM to 05:00 PM. Moreover, the exam will be conducted in Hindi and English languages except for language papers. For more details on the CUET PG 2023 Exam Dates and detailed scheme/pattern of examination, syllabus, eligibility criteria and other details, candidates are advised to visit the official website - cuet.nta.nic.in.

CUET PG 2023: How To Apply Online?

  • Visit the official website - cuet.nta.nic.in
  • On the homepage, click on the link that reads ‘Registration for CUET PG 2023,’ under the candidate activity section
  • In the new page that opens, click on the New User Registration
  • Read the instructions carefully, check the acknowledgement box, and register online by filling in your basic details
  • Login to the portal using your credentials and fill the application form online
  • Upload relevant documents and pay the application fee online
  • Submit the application form
  • Download the application confirmation page for reference
